Air-cooling system configuration for touch screen

  • US 7,667,968 B2
  • Filed: 05/21/2007
  • Issued: 02/23/2010
  • Est. Priority Date: 05/19/2006
  • Status: Active Grant

1. A cooling system for an electrical device comprising:

  • a receptacle unit having an inner chamber and a main opening exposing the inner chamber;

    a cooling unit operably associated with the electrical device and arranged in the inner chamber of said receptacle unit;

    intake and exhaust openings arranged between the electronic device and said receptacle unit;

    an intake path extending from said intake opening to said cooling unit via the inner chamber of said receptacle unit; and

    an exhaust path extending from said cooling unit to said exhaust opening via the inner chamber of said receptacle unit,wherein the electrical device comprises;

    a flat panel display device having a screen on a front side thereof;

    a driving circuit arranged on a rear surface of said flat panel display device anda frame receiving the flat panel display device and driving circuit, said frame comprising;

    a front frame having an opening exposing the screen of the flat panel display device; and

    a rear frame engaged with said front frame to receive the flat panel display therebetween, said rear frame having first and second recessed portions arranged at an edge thereof,wherein said receptacle unit comprises;

    a rear wall and side walls surrounding the inner chamber of said receptacle unit; and

    a rim extending from the side walls and surrounding the main opening of said receptacle unit and configured to contact a mounting surface, said rim comprising third and fourth recessed portions arranged corresponding to the said first and second recessed portions, respectively.
